About the job Human Resources Manager

The HR Manager will provide a broad range of Human Resources functions at the regional level. Responsibilities, described below, will include organizational development and training, recruitment, policy interpretation and administration, employee relations, compensation, benefits, and work-life balance to ensure maximum effectiveness of the Human Resources function.

Main Responsibilities

  • Assists in assessing training needs and counsel leaders and employees about developmental training opportunities.
  • In conjunction with Regional Management, leads the organizational plan for client groups, including developing/updating job descriptions, job specific skill and competency levels and developmental/promotional opportunities.
  • Develops and conducts training for employees and leaders regarding human resources issues. Conducts in new employee orientation.
  • Assists in the development of HR policies.
  • Provides information and advice to Regional Manager, supervisors, and employees to maintain compliance with employment laws.
  • Collaborates with the divisional and Barrett HR team to share in knowledge and expertise.
  • Leads all aspects of the performance and development plans process.
  • Assists client group leaders in identifying, documenting, and communication results and deficiencies in employee performance.
  • Assists managers with disciplinary procedures and corresponding documentation.
  • Acts as a mediator in facilitating resolution.
  • Acts as the liaison between company and Union.
  • Assists in negotiations with Director of Labor Relations.
  • Effectively administers the compensation and benefit changes and transactions including compensation increases, promotions, transfers, demotion, termination, benefit enrollment and leaves of absence administration.
  • Collaborates with the Safety Specialist on Workers' Compensation claims.
